Batch lot codes are an integral part of our Quality Assurance Program as well as a way of providing tracking information on our products.

Every product is assigned a batch code at production and is based upon the date a batch record is issued on that date. The batch code is represented by a six (6) characters (combination alphabetic and numeric) as follows:

1st & 2nd characters:  Numeric representing the year that the bulk is projected to be manufactured (00)

3rd character:  Alphabetic representing the month that the bulk is projected to be manufactured (A-L)

4th & 5th characters:  Numeric representing the date (of the month) that the bulk is projected to be manufactured (00-31)

6th character:  Alphabetic representing the sequence of number of batch records issued for that specific date of projected batches to be manufactured (A, B, C, etc.)

Example: Batch code 17A22A assigned to the first batch record projected to be manufactured on January 22, 2017.
